SPEAKER BIOS

Nick White, Partner, Charles Russell Speechlys

Nick is an intellectual property and digital specialist. His experience spans many areas including brand protection, e-commerce, broadcasting, marketing, esports, defamation / privacy, data protection, betting and gaming, disputes and regulatory matters. Alongside his expertise in sports, as one of the firm’s key lifestyle lawyers, Nick works extensively across the leisure, fashion and food and beverage industries.

Nick advises governing bodies like FIFA and the ATP and businesses such as Rapha, Honest Burgers and Fitbit. He also has a strong practice advising high profile individuals and has advised Sir Mo Farah, Sir Chris Hoy and Sir Clive Woodward.

Nick co-wrote the UK chapter of the book "Sports Image Rights in Europe". He lectures and speaks widely on topics from ambush marketing and image rights to the use of data in the leisure industry. He is a former director of the British Association for Sport and the Law. He has been recommended by the Chambers and Partners, Legal500 and Who's Who directories.

Nick is admitted to practise in England and Wales.


Christopher Chase, Partner, Frankfurt Kurnit

Chris routinely counsels major sports leagues, teams, and governing bodies on intellectual property, branded entertainment, and promotional matters; advises both sponsors and properties on the structure and negotiation of sponsorship and endorsement arrangements; counsels agency clients that activate sponsors’ marketing campaigns (including for major events such as the Super Bowl, World Cup, and the Olympics); advises major sports apparel, footwear and fitness companies on marketing campaigns and intellectual property matters; and advises high profile athletes on their on-field and off the field activities, including endorsements, appearances, film and TV production, trademark development, brand protection, and transfer agreements within Major League Soccer.

Chris began his career as a litigator at Clifford Chance Rogers + Wells.
